Title: Daiju Yamada: Innovator in Internal Combustion Engine Technology
Introduction
Daiju Yamada is a notable inventor based in Kanagawa, Japan. He has made significant contributions to the field of internal combustion engine technology. With a total of 2 patents to his name, Yamada's work focuses on innovative methods for manufacturing engine components.
Latest Patents
Yamada's latest patents include a method for manufacturing a cylinder for an internal combustion engine using an insert core. This method allows for the rational formation of chamfered portions at the rim of scavenging ports, suction ports, and exhaust ports with high precision. The insert core is designed to facilitate die casting methods, ensuring low-cost production and high accuracy. This innovation significantly enhances the manufacturing process of internal combustion engine cylinders.
